« Last post by BGM on January 14, 2015, 08:41 AM »Jody, with regards to the checkboxes:
The launch log is good for immediate perusal and report on how the execution progressed;
The state of the checkboxes would be saved to the settings file so when you close the program and reopen it, you can see which tasks have been completed. It would make splat into sort of an executable todo list.
You see, if I am provisioning a computer (and were to use splat) for example, I have to restart the machine several times. I would use splat to run scripts and commands and such, and the checkbox state would let me keep track of whether I've completed the task or not - after I restart the computer.
